Russian Matryoshka Doll Card

Here is the Mother's Day card that I made for my stepmom. I think it turned out really cute. 
I printed the background paper with the little Russian dolls from my Cricut Imagine All Wrapped Up cartridge. I also used a card shape from this cartridge, but instead of printing it, cut it out yellow paper. 
Here's a peek from the side. It's popped up using foam dots: 
I love this signature stamp from Hero Arts: 
Stamps List: Hero Arts, Fawn Lawn, Paper Trey Ink, Dear Lizzy (American Crafts)

Mother's Day Cricut Card

I made this card for my mom for Mother's Day! I love the spring pastel colors!

 


This lovely little lady is from the Cricut Sweethearts Cardtridge. I added some lavender colored brads to the wheels to add some extra dimension. 
I used embroidery floss in coordinating colors and tied a bow at the top. It's a good alternative to twine. 
 The sentiment is from Papertrey Ink and I used Stampin' Up Ink:
